Gorbachev Foundation Humanitarian Aid and Charities:

- DM100,000-worth equipment for a children's hospital in the village of Krasnogvardeyskoye, Stavropol Region;

- a mobile clinic (DM200,000) to a hospital in the village of Krasnoarmeyskoye;

- DM50,000-worth intensive care unit equipment for Stavropol regional hospital;

- medicines, equipment, disposable syringes, food and financial assistance to maternity homes and orphanages;

- surgery equipment and medicines for the Moscow City Hospital No1 (on a permanent basis).

- Material aid was supplied: to war veterans' committees in Moscow and Ufa ($40,000);

- for the development of culture and sports in Russia ($200,000);

- to pay for the athletes' participation in the competitions of disabled athletes ($45,000);

- the Lagutin Physical Fitness and Sports Foundation ($10,000);

- to the Novy Mir Publishing House and magazine ($12,000).

- The Foundation provided humanitarian aid to the children of Chechnya who suffered during the hostilities there and to the refugees from the regions of combat. Ten trailers with clothes, medicines, dressing materials and baby food were dispatched - 500 tons in total. The latest shipment was dispatched in January 2000.

- Together with its Dutch partners the Foundation developed and started implementing its educational program to support Boarding School No15 in Moscow.

- An expensive medicine EPREX ($240,000) was received from CILAG (Switzerland) for the Ryazan Branch of the Russian Institute for Pediatric Hematology. An agreement was made with a small business in Germany on their financial support for two orphanages and one asylum in Moscow. The donation was over DM10,000.

- At present two new long-term projects are being launched: Combating Tuberculosis in Russia and Medical Assistance Quality Management in Russia.
